Malta Chlorine Market has shown a remarkable growth trend over the years. The peak market size was €0.77 million in 2030, reflecting a strong upward trajectory. Actual market size saw steady growth from €0.08 million in 2020 to €0.16 million in 2024. The forecasted market size is expected to continue this trend, reaching €0.56 million by 2029. The CAGR values further support this positive outlook, with a significant increase of 54.65% from 2022 to 2024 and a steady 30.0% from 2025 to 2030. This growth can be attributed to increasing demand for chlorine-based products in various industries, such as water treatment and manufacturing. Between 2019 and 2025, Malta's Chlorine Market showed varying trends in imports. In 2019, imports stood at €66.31 thousand, with a slight increase to €69.18 thousand in 2020. The following years saw fluctuations, with a notable peak in 2023 at €183.14 thousand, then a decline to €81.85 thousand in 2024 and a slight increase to €91.84 thousand in 2025. The market experienced a CAGR of 13.49% between 2022 and 2024. These fluctuations can be attributed to factors such as changes in demand from key industries like water treatment and chemical manufacturing, global price fluctuations of raw materials, and government regulations impacting import volumes. Malta's strategic geographical location and its role as a transshipment hub in the Mediterranean could also have influenced the import dynamics of the Chlorine Market.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
